Fishing

Fishing at SCC Parks & Areas

All county owned public fishing areas are restricted to electric motors only.

All Iowa fishing regulations apply.

Askew Bridge/Cambridge Pond

Four acre pond
Fish Species: bluegill, channel catfish, crappie, largemouth bass, bullhead

Dakins Lake

20 acre lake
Fish Species: bluegill, channel catfish, crappie, largemouth bass
One hard surface boat ramp
Two fishing jetties
One dock

Hickory Grove Park

98 acre lake
Fish Species: bluegill, channel catfish, crappie, largemouth bass
Two hard surface boat ramps
One gravel boat ramp

Jennett Heritage Area

2.1 acre pond (northern pond)
Fish Species: bluegill, largemouth bass, channel catfish, crappie

McFarland Park

6 acre pond
Fish Species: bluegill, channel catfish, largemouth bass
One dock

Peterson Park - West

Four gravel pits approximately 31 acres
Fish species: bluegill, channel catfish, crappie, largemouth bass, bullhead, smallmouth bass
Hard surface boat ramp

Fishing on the Skunk River

Skunk River

Fish species: channel catfish, bullhead, smallmouth bass, carp, buffalo
Seek permission from landowners for access to private property. Although the water is public, some of the land along it is private property.
